Job brief
We are seeking a talented and experienced Technical Lead to join our team and lead our growing team of developers. As a Technical Lead, you will be overseeing the development and delivery of various products within the platform. You will work closely with cross-functional teams to ensure timely and high-quality product releases, including product management, design, and quality assurance.
Responsibilities
Requirements
Bachelors or Masters in computer science, Software Engineering, or a related field.
5+ years of software development experience. Proven experience as a Technical Lead or similar role in a software product development environment.
Ability to provide elegant and efficient design solutions. Knowledge of information security and data protection.
Strong proficiency in Express.js, Angular, React, Node.js, and both the MEAN and MERN stacks.
Experience with MySQL, PostgreSQL, and MongoDB.
Solid understanding of Scrum methodologies and experience working in an agile development environment.
Knowledge of AWS (Amazon Web Services) is required.
Strong leadership skills with the ability to inspire and motivate a team of developers.
Professional knowledge of software development best practices, design patterns, and coding standards.
Experience with open-source technologies and frameworks.
Strong problem-solving and analytical skills, with the ability to think strategically and drive results.
Excellent communication and interpersonal skills, with the ability to collaborate effectively with cross-functional teams and stakeholders.
A passion for technology and a drive to stay up-to-date with the latest industry trends.
Benefits
Market Competitive Salary
Lunch
Health Insurance
Good Organizational Culture
NOTE: This is an on-site job at our office based in Jami Commercial, D.H.A. Karachi.